What are the latest songs and music albums for Other Latin Music musician Ruphay?

The Bolivian musician Ruphay has produced a number of noteworthy songs and albums in the Latin and Other Latin Music genre. The album "Kollasuyo (Alto Folklore Boliviano)" (2015) is one of their most recent releases and displays their distinctive fusion of conventional Bolivian folklore and modern sounds. This album takes listeners on an enthralling musical trip that perfectly expresses Bolivian culture.

The 2015 CD "Ruphay y Luzmila Carpio (Bolivia y Su Folklore)" is another outstanding Ruphay offering. Ruphay creates a collection of songs that honor Bolivia's rich folklore in collaboration with renowned Bolivian folk singer Luzmila Carpio. Ruphay and Luzmila Carpio produce a compelling musical experience that honors their roots through their strong vocals and sophisticated instrumentals.

A special mention should be made to Ruphay's album "Jach'a Marca (Folklore Andino De Bolivia) (1982)" in addition to their most recent works. This 1982 CD demonstrates Ruphay's aptitude for capturing the spirit of Andean tradition. "Jach'a Marca" is a monument to the continuing beauty of Bolivian music thanks to its traditional melodies and rhythmic rhythms.
